collision_test_setup_2d_test

AUTO-GENERATED FILE – DO NOT EDIT MANUALLY

Source File: /addons/grid_building/test/collision/detection/collision_test_setup_2d_test.gd

Extends: GdUnitTestSuite

Properties

  • Property: eclipse_obj: Node2D
  • Property: rect_8_tiles_obj: Node2D
  • Property: test_skew_rotation_rect_obj: Node2D
  • Property: pillar_obj: Node2D
  • Property: tile_map_16px: TileMap

Constants

  • Constant: TILE_SIZE: Vector2 = Vector2(16, 16)

Public Methods

before_test

1
before_test() -> void

after_test

1
after_test() -> void

test_adjust_rect_to_testing_size

1
test_adjust_rect_to_testing_size() -> void

Tests to make sure that calling adjust_rect_to_testing_size returns rects with the correct size Expected adjusted size to be original rect + TileSize * 1


create_test_setups

1
create_test_setups(p_container : Node) -> Array[CollisionTestSetup2D]

Private Methods

_create_rectangular_collision_object

1
2
3
4
_create_rectangular_collision_object(
    object_name: String,
    size: Vector2
) -> Node2D

Flags: private



Grid Building v5.0.8 | Generated 24/05/2026